Authenticated memory corruption via Wi-Fi schedule parameters
Published Jun 30, 2025 · Updated Jun 30, 2025
A stack-based buffer overflow in Tenda AC5 15.03.06.47 allows remote authenticated users to corrupt memory via Wi-Fi schedule requests. The /goform/openSchedWifi POST handler copies attacker-controlled schedStartTime or schedEndTime values into a fixed-size stack buffer without enforcing its capacity. Low-privileged management access is required; the resulting overwrite can redirect execution or crash the affected service.
